Best 33547 Florida Public High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 3,340 students in 33547, FL.
The top ranked public high school in 33547, FL is Newsome High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high school in zipcode 33547 have an average math proficiency score of 72% (versus the Florida public high school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 75% (versus the 51% statewide average). High schools in 33547, FL have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 5% of Florida public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 33547 have a Graduation Rate of 99%, which is more than the Florida average of 87%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Newsome High School, with ≥99%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Florida or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 35%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Florida public high school average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
